Context: Ardenfell line margins slipped three points over two quarters. Drivers: input steel costs, aggressive discounting at the Westmoor branch, and a stale price book. Proposal: uplift list prices four percent, tighten discount authority to regional level, sunset the two lowest-margin SKUs. Risk: volume loss at Halverton accounts, estimated under two percent. Decision requested at Thursday's review. Modelling assumptions are in the appendix pack. The commercial reasoning leadership wants kept close is noted directly below.

board note of tajop-yajof: The finance team signed off on a budget of $77.6 million for Project Pramir.

## Building Access — Spares Room (Hullbrook Annex)

Contractors: the spare hardware room is down the east corridor on the ground floor, third door on the left. Sign in at the front desk first and grab a visitor lanyard. Anything you take out, jot it in the blue logbook — yes, even the little stuff. The door self-locks, so don't wedge it. To get in, punch in the code below.

staff pass of hagug-taguf = bdg-HJ-9

This alert fires when the Farrowline export retry queue exceeds 500 stalled jobs for more than ten minutes. Stalled exports usually indicate the downstream warehouse connector is rejecting batches, not a queue failure. Do not drain the queue manually; retries are idempotent and will clear once the connector recovers. Triage steps and escalation guidance are documented on the page below.

wiki page, bagef-yajof: https://sentry.sivrelcloud.corp/board